I made bagels yesterday!  I'd thought about it before, but I thought it would be too hard.  Then I found a recipe at Diaries of a Whimsical Wife.  It really wasn't that hard after all, but I forgot that Fahrenheit isn't the universal measurement for temperature, and tried to cook my bagels at 220 degrees Fahrenheit.  I thought it was kind of low, but I'd never baked something that was boiled first.  I got to thinking about where the Whimsical Wife lives (Australia) halfway through baking, and realized I should probably be using a hotter oven.  I reset my oven for 350 when I flipped them over and after that did another 5 minutes on the first side.  They turned out okay...not too doughy, but I toast them before I eat them anyway.

Here are mine.  Oh, and half of my flour was whole white wheat.
